I want to calculate the average of all values below the 98th fractile.
In my example I have a counter (called impressions) and I want to calculate the average of all counters cutting off the top 2 percent.
I tried the expression
=Avg(If(impressions < Fractile(impressions,0.95),impressions))
But I receive the error "Allocated memory" exceeded. I do not know why.
Does someone have any idea how I could solve this?

Try this:
=Avg(Aggr(If(impressions < Fractile(TOTAL <jobcreationdateJahrMonat> impressions,0.98), impressions), jobcreationdateJahrMonat, jobid))
